🌊bight

noun
/baɪt/

Meaning

A bend or curve in a geographical feature, especially a coastline, or a loop in a rope.

Example Sentences

The sailors anchored in the calm waters of the bight.

Synonyms

bay, curve, loop, bend

Antonyms

straight, line

Collocations

coastal bight, rope bight, wide bight, deep bight
